GEOGRAPHICAL STRUCTURE OF HIMACHAL PRADESH

Himachal Pradesh state is situated in the western Himalayas. It is a mountainous state. The drainage the system is mostly comprised of rivers and glaciers. Below in this table, we have described all the essential Geographical Structure Himachal Pradesh you must know if you want to clear HPSSC and HPTET or any state-level government jobs.

S.N

Description

Summary

1.

Total Area

55,673 square kilometers (21,495 sq mi)

2.

Population

6,864,602

3.

The rank of the state

Area wise:- 18th
Population wise:- 21st

4.

Population Density

123/km2 (320/sq mi)

5.

State Bounded By

Jammu & Kashmir on North Punjab on the west Haryana on the south-west Uttrakhand on the southeast

6.

Soil & Major Mineral 

Black soil / Laterite soil
Minerals Lead Zinc Gold (in Bilaspur, Kangra, Mandi and Kinnaur District ) Mica

7.

Major Crops

Wheat Rice Maize Barley

8.

Forest Area

14696km2

9.

Climate

varies from hot and sub-humid tropical to cold

10.

Major Flora

pine Himalayan oak Apple

11.

Major Fauna

Tibetan antelope black and brown bears musk deer

POWER PROJECT OF HIMACHAL PRADESH

The Economic planning of Himachal Pradesh is started in 1951 with the implementation of the first five-year plan in India. This state ranks among the top states in terms of per capita income. .

S.N

Description

Summary

1.

State GDP

1.25 trillion (US$ 18.67 billion).

2.

Growth rate

11.48%

3.

Per capita income

147,277

4.

Major Industries

Textile pharmaceuticals food procurement and processing light engineering Hydropower

5.

Major Imports

Wheat Rice Maize Barley

6.

Major exports

Apples Potatoes

7.

GDP by sectors

Agriculture 13%
Industry 43%
Services 42%
